Crazy, Stupid, Love: The Ultimate Guide to Relationship Chaos and Romance

Crazy, Stupid, Love explores modern relationships through the lens of commitment, reinvention, and unexpected connection. This heartfelt narrative balances humor and vulnerability while examining how people rebuild their lives after disappointment.

The story weaves together separate journeys that collide in surprising ways, highlighting how impulsive decisions and quiet moments can redirect an entire life. Each character confronts personal fears, forcing a deeper look at what it means to love authentically.

The film illustrates how emotional growth often begins with discomfort. Characters are pushed beyond their comfort zones, revealing hidden strengths and unresolved insecurities. This section examines pivotal moments that trigger lasting change.

Cal's Journey from Resignation to Action

Cal initially responds to his marital crisis with passive acceptance. His decision to learn dancing and actively engage with his son serves as the turning point that reshapes his identity and restores his confidence.

Jacob's Shift from Detachment to Investment

Jacob's transformation from a womanizing persona to someone capable of genuine care demonstrates how authentic relationships require courage. His evolving dynamic with Hannah challenges his previous assumptions about intimacy.

The Power of Unexpected Connections

Central to the narrative is the idea that meaningful relationships can emerge in unconventional circumstances. The unlikely bond between Jacob and Hannah illustrates how shared vulnerability creates space for genuine connection.

These connections challenge predetermined notions about timing and compatibility. The storyline emphasizes that emotional availability often appears when individuals are willing to take risks and reveal their true selves.

Communication Patterns That Shape Relationships

Misunderstandings and unspoken feelings initially drive the conflict in the story. As characters develop healthier communication strategies, they create opportunities for reconciliation and mutual understanding.

Breaking Down Defensive Barriers

The film showcases how defensiveness prevents authentic dialogue. Characters who practice active listening and empathy foster deeper connections with partners who previously felt like strangers.

Redefining Personal Happiness

Crazy, Stupid, Love questions traditional metrics of success in relationships. Characters discover that happiness stems from authenticity rather than adherence to societal expectations or previous achievements.

This redefinition process involves acknowledging past mistakes while maintaining hope for future possibilities. The narrative suggests that personal evolution is ongoing and requires consistent self-reflection.
